Ludhiana, October 20
In a bid to further intensify campaigns aimed to end the nuisance of paddy straw burning, students from the College of Agricultural Engineering, Punjab Agricultural University (PAU), and NSS cadets participated in a one-day training camp, organised by the Department of Farm Machinery and Power Engineering, PAU.
Dr Manjit Singh, HoD said, “Students will start a door-to-door paddy straw management campaign under which two students have been allotted a village each. The students will share relevant literature with farmers and educate them about the reasons to stop burning stubble while adopting scientific techniques for its proper management.”
He said the students have been trained to provide technical intervention where required. Hundreds of participants attended the even at the Pal Auditorium to witness demonstrations and briefing of the machinery.
“It is heartening to see students’ participate in this activity and spread a message that all sections need to come forward to end stubble burning,”he said.
